Photo Gallery: Colombian Victims' Tour |
|||||||||||||||||
| |
|||||||||||||||||||
|
Iván Cepeda of the National Victims' Movement
and founder of the Manuel Cepeda Foundation stands in front of a display
on the assassination of his father, Senator Manuel Cepeda. Senator Cepeda
was one of some 3,000 members of the Patriotic Union Party in Colombia
who were assassinated for their political affiliations.
Milliret Moncada Peña poses with the poster of
her father, who was disappeared in 1983. Milliret is now the director
of ASFADDES, the Association for Relatives of the Disappeared, and a member
of the National Victims' Movement.
Javier Correa is President of Sinaltrainal, the National
Foodworkers’ Union. A leader of corporate campaigns, he has received
threats and attacks against his life. He stands in this photo with detailed
sketches of trade unionists who have been murdered in recent years. Colombia
remains the most dangerous place in the world to be a trade unionist.
In the pictures above and below, Marleny Orjuela stands
with banners representing ASFAMIPAZ, an association of relatives of soldiers
and police who have been captured by the FARC guerrillas. Marleny is the
executive director of ASFAMIPAZ.
